Wireless: FS II configuration editor screen basic functions
Wireless: FS II configuration editor screen basic functions
There are six tabs at the top of the Configuration Editor screen that control the FS II programming functionality:

- Beltpacks – Allows you to register and unregister beltpacks, set beltpack properties and assign beltpack keys.
- Ports – Allows you to configure 2-wire ports, 4-wire ports, program in, stage announce, headset 1 and 2
- Groups/WPL – Allows to create and edit up to 5 fixed groups and up to 5 wireless party-line groups.
- Antennas – Allows you to set cable lengths for connected FS II transceiver antennas
- IFB – Allows you to configure IFBs.
- System – Allows you to configure system parameters such as system IP address, pin numbers and access codes.
There are five buttons at the bottom of the Configuration Editor screen:
- Diagnostics – Opens the FS II Diagnostics Tool. Allows you to view the current state of the Base station, including beltpack and transceiver antenna status and the Base station event log.
- Help - Opens the online help for the Configuration Editor
- Clear Map - Clears the current file from the Configuration Editor buffer. All the parameters set in the editor will be reset to the startup defaults.
- Send File - Sends a firmware file (normally a 4kr file) to the Base station.
Can also be used to send the FSII base FPGA file and or FSII BP and antenna firmware.
- Exit - Exits the Configuration Editor. If a file has been changed or retrieved from the Base station and not saved, you are prompted to save the file before exiting the editor.
